You did a beautiful job with the color in this painting…Proud Peacock! I especially like the way that you faded the feathers as they go off the lower right hand corner of the page.
The green shape in back of the peacock bothers me a bit. Maybe it is because the edges are very sharp and exact, and therefore bring this shape forward or standing upright. By softening some of those edges, along with some of the edges in the peacock’s long neck, you would give the feeling of soft feathers, as you so nicely did with those tail feathers.
